What should women do if their breast hyperplasia is severe?

Women's physical health is very important because women's physiological structure is different from men's and is more suitable for reproductive functions. For example, breasts are the food processing factory for women to feed their offspring. When secreting milk, the breasts will be significantly larger than usual. The pathological enlargement of some breasts has aroused women's vigilance. This is a typical phenomenon of breast hyperplasia, which can cause women to experience symptoms such as breast pain, inflammation and fever. Therefore, this situation must be dealt with in a timely manner. Let’s take a look at what to do if a woman’s breast hyperplasia is severe.

1. Psychotherapy:

The occurrence of breast hyperplasia is often related to fatigue, irregular life, mental stress and excessive pressure. The first step in treating breast hyperplasia is to relieve stress from life and work, eliminate worries, feel happy and have a peaceful mind, and the symptoms can be relieved.

2. Treatment with traditional Chinese medicine:

Traditional Chinese medicine believes that breast hyperplasia begins with liver depression, and then blood stasis and phlegm coagulate into lumps. The treatment should be to soothe the liver and regulate qi, promote blood circulation and remove blood stasis, soften and disperse nodules. Bupleurum, white peony, Cyperus rotundus, citrus leaf, Salvia miltiorrhiza, and earthworms are commonly used medicines in traditional Chinese medicine prescriptions. Some patients can also take patent Chinese medicines, such as: Sanjieling, Rukuaixiao, Runing, Rukangpian, Xiaoyaosan or Danzhi Xiaoyaosan (jiawei Xiaoyaosan), etc. On the premise of excluding breast malignancy, external treatments of traditional Chinese medicine can also be tried, such as: Chinese medicine bras, acupuncture, massage, etc.

3. Western medicine treatment:

Hormone drugs, iodine preparations and tamoxifen can be used to relieve pain, but they are not the first choice because of certain side effects. Vitamins A, B6, and E also have the function of regulating sex hormones and can be used as auxiliary medications for breast hyperplasia.

4. Surgical treatment:

Fibrocystic breast disease is caused by endocrine metabolic imbalance and has no surgical indications. In clinical practice, if individual breast nodules are difficult to distinguish from breast cancer, surgical resection can be used and the diagnosis can be confirmed by pathological examination.
